Find LCM of 916,789,812,145,285 with Prime Factorization


2 916, 789, 812, 145, 285
2 458, 789, 406, 145, 285
3 229, 789, 203, 145, 285
5 229, 263, 203, 145, 95
29 229, 263, 203, 29, 19
229, 263, 7, 1, 19

Multiply the prime numbers at the bottom and the left side.

2 x 2 x 3 x 5 x 29 x 229 x 263 x 7 x 1 x 19 = 13937732340

Therefore, the lowest common multiple of 916,789,812,145,285 is 13937732340.
